Web21 aug. 2024 · This child is +0.50D and has an axial length of 22.35mm. They are emmetropic and under ten, so their axial length should equal = 20.189+ (1.258*Ln (5.91)) = 22.42mm. This data suggests that the axial length is appropriate for this child's age. Web9 sep. 2014 · For the human eye, the distance s ′ is about 24 mm, or just a bit under 1 inch. For an object to have exactly 1:1 size ratio (no magnification or reduction), it would have to be exactly that same distance from the lens. That is, the object would have to be about 24 mm in front of our eye.
